Consumer Behavior

Consumer behavior refers to the actions, decisions, and purchasing patterns of individuals or groups when they buy and use products or services. It encompasses various factors such as personal preferences, motivations, social influences, and cultural norms. Understanding consumer behavior is crucial for businesses as it helps them effectively align their strategies to meet customer needs. The Rise of E-Commerce: Convenient Shopping at Your Fingertips

The advent of e-commerce has revolutionized the way consumers shop. With just a few clicks, consumers can browse and purchase products from the comfort of their homes. The convenience of online shopping and features like fast delivery and easy returns have made e-commerce a popular choice among consumers.

Personalization: Tailoring Experiences to Individual Preferences

Consumers today seek personalized experiences. They appreciate businesses that understand their preferences and deliver tailored recommendations. Personalization can be achieved through data analysis, customer profiles, and artificial intelligence algorithms to offer relevant product suggestions and targeted promotions.

Sustainability: Ethical and Environmentally Conscious Purchasing

Sustainability has become a significant factor influencing consumer behavior. More consumers opt for environmentally friendly products and support businesses prioritizing ethical practices. Companies that embrace sustainability and communicate their efforts effectively can gain a competitive advantage and attract a growing segment of conscious consumers.

Social Media Influence: The Power of Online Recommendations

Social media platforms have a profound impact on consumer behavior. People often use social media for product recommendations, reviews, and peer feedback. Influencers play a vital role in shaping consumer choices through their authentic experiences and endorsements. Businesses can leverage social media platforms to engage with their target audience and build trust through meaningful interactions.

Mobile Shopping: On-the-Go Convenience and Seamless Experiences

Mobile devices have become an integral part of consumers’ lives. The rise of smartphones has paved the way for mobile shopping, allowing consumers to make purchases anytime and anywhere. Businesses must optimize their websites and create mobile apps to provide seamless experiences and cater to the growing number of mobile shoppers.

Omnichannel Approach: Seamless Integration of Online and Offline Channels

Consumers expect a seamless transition between online and offline channels. They may start shopping online but prefer visiting a physical store for a hands-on experience or immediate fulfillment. Adopting an omnichannel approach ensures businesses provide a consistent and integrated experience across various touchpoints, enhancing customer satisfaction and loyalty.

Authenticity: Building Trust Through Transparency

In an era of information overload, consumers value authenticity. They seek transparent communication from businesses, whether it’s about product ingredients, sourcing, or corporate social responsibility. By being honest, open, and transparent, companies can establish trust, foster long-term relationships with consumers, and differentiate themselves from competitors.

Health and Wellness: Prioritizing Well-being in Purchasing Decisions

The focus on health and wellness has gained prominence in consumer behavior. Consumers are becoming more conscious of their well-being and actively seek products and services that align with their health goals. Businesses can cater to this trend by offering healthier alternatives, promoting wellness benefits, and providing educational resources to empower consumers in their decision-making process.

Influencer Marketing: Leveraging the Power of Influential Individuals

Influencer marketing has become a popular strategy for businesses to reach their target audience. Collaborating with influential individuals who align with their brand values can amplify brand awareness and credibility. Businesses can tap into their followers’ trust by partnering with relevant influencers and leveraging their influence to drive consumer behavior.

Voice Search: The Growing Popularity of Voice-Activated Devices

With the rise of voice-activated devices like smart speakers, voice search has gained momentum. Consumers can now use voice commands to search for products, get recommendations, and make purchases. Optimizing content for voice search and providing accurate and relevant information can help businesses stay visible and capture the growing voice search market.

Augmented Reality: Enhancing the Shopping Experience

Augmented reality (AR) technology has transformed how consumers interact with products. AR allows consumers to visualize products in real-world environments virtually. By implementing AR features, businesses can provide immersive shopping experiences, reduce buyer uncertainty, and increase consumer engagement.

Gamification: Turning Shopping into an Engaging Experience

Gamification has emerged as a trend to make shopping more interactive and enjoyable. Businesses integrate game elements like rewards, challenges, and competitions to engage consumers and drive desired behaviors. Gamification techniques can enhance brand loyalty, increase customer retention, and create memorable shopping experiences.

Subscription Services: Convenience and Personalized Deliveries

Subscription services offer consumers convenience and personalized deliveries. Consumers can subscribe to receive products regularly, saving time and effort. This model benefits businesses by securing recurring revenue and fostering customer loyalty. Businesses can cater to the growing demand for subscription services by providing flexible subscription options and offering exclusive perks.
